Storyline

While playing golf with his friend Ed Brooks, Howard Cottrell walks on the bush to retrieve his ball. He is bitten by a viper and an old doctor recklessly diagnoses heart attack. Howard is sent to the autopsy room, where Dr. Katie Arlen is training Dr. Peter Jennings. Howard tries to find a way to call the attention of the doctors while he recalls his relationship with his fiancée Angela. When the assistant Rusty takes the elevator with a hospital employee that is bringing Howard's golf club bag, the man is bitten by the snake. Rusty finds what happened to Howard and rushes to the autopsy room four. Written by Claudio Carvalho, Rio de Janeiro, Brazil

Recollections of a Corpse
26 June 2011 | by (Rio de Janeiro, Brazil) – See all my reviews

While playing golf with his friend Ed Brooks (Paul Gleeson), Howard Cottrell (Richard Thomas) walks on the bush to retrieve his ball. He is bitten by a viper and an old doctor recklessly diagnoses heart attack. Howard is sent to the autopsy room, where Dr. Katie Arlen (Greta Scacchi ) is training Dr. Peter Jennings (Robert Mammone). Howard tries to find a way to call the attention of the doctors while he recalls his relationship with his fiancée Angela (Jude Beaumont). When the assistant Rusty (Linc Hasler) takes the elevator with a hospital employee that is bringing Howard's golf club bag, the man is bitten by the snake. Rusty finds what happened to Howard and rushes to the autopsy room four.

"Authopsy Room Four" is a tense and funny episode of "Nightmares & Dreamscapes". The story of a man that is assumed dead but is actually paralyzed has a great black humor and is entertaining. My vote is eight.
